On 12/29/06, Peter Horst <phorst speakeasy net> wrote:
Is there a good command-line audio player for fc5? I just want something
simple that I can use via PuTTY to play .oggs and internet radio streams.
I tried a program called 'orpheus', but it stopped working almost
immediately ('cannot open the mixer device: /dev/mixer' and 'The ogg
player program has terminated.').
have you looked at mpd? http://www.musicpd.org/
It runs as a daemon, and accepts remote connections, there are
multiple client's to interface with the daemon, some gui's and some
text clients.
